About Technician Fiber Installation

  Overview and Essential Functions

  Our mission is to build an industry leading organization that provides the highest quality and customer service to the in-home fulfillment services sector through a professional, reliable, skilled and motivated workforce. The Cable Installation Technician will perform residential and/or multi-dwelling unit cable television, high speed data and/or telephony installations from the tap to the customer premise equipment in a safe, courteous and efficient manner to exact client specifications.

  We provide paid training, a company vehicle, full benefits, and tuition assistance.

  What you’ll do…

  You will install, disconnect, reconnect, add, change, and troubleshoot cable TV, internet, telephone and/or alarm equipment in accordance with guidelines.

  You will use small hand tools, power tools, and test equipment.

  You will ensure that service operates within prescribed parameters.

  You will attempt to identify and remedy sources of customer-perceived issues.

  You will drive a company vehicle between home/office, warehouse, and work sites in a safe and courteous manner.

  You will clean, maintain, and stock vehicle and equipment in order to be repaired to perform required duties.

  You will complete paperwork accurately and report and record work order status updates.

  You will perform Customer service duties by:

  Greeting customers in the home while conducting a walk through;

  Reviewing all requested services with the customer in order to ensure understanding and agreement;

  Interacting with customers in a professional, courteous manner including when responding to escalations and repeated customer concerns;

  Educating the customer regarding product and service usage.

  Qualifications

  Who we are looking for…

  You are at least 18 years old

  You have a valid driver's license with a minimum of 2 years driving experience

  You are authorized to work in the United States for this company

  You have a high school diploma or GED equivalent

  You have experience with with working in tight spaces such as a crawl space or attic of a house

  You have experience in working through inclement weather

  You have experience with the demands of working in a fast-paced, time-sensitive environment

  You have effective communication skills

  You are able to travel and work extended hours; overtime and weekends as needed

  You are able to lift, climb, and carry ladders with weight of up to 80lbs

  Who we are...

  CAVO's commitment to deliver outstanding service that consistently exceeds customer expectations has grown the company to become one of the nation's largest fulfillment providers. With a national footprint and over 850+ employees, CAVO affords its customers a single source solution with the ability to deploy a well-equipped, professionally trained and experienced workforce capable of meeting needs anywhere in the United States. CAVO offers a wide range of services that includes: residential and commercial installations, digital converter deployment, high speed modem installations, home security and automation, underground and aerial construction services and special projects such as MDU construction, drop rebuilds and audits.
